    3. Dear Michele, Thanks for thinking of me in your travels. I do not think I posted the birthdates of Peter and the girls and will do so now. Jane Costelloe 1826, Margaret Costelloe 1833, Ann Costelloe 1835, and Peter Costelloe 1839. When ever I see the name Costelloe with the "e" I sit up and take notice, not that it hasnt or couldnt be spelled without the "e" In fact my grandfather used the "e" on my mothers birth certificate and left it off my aunts (or was it the other way around??) In any case, I have been at this brick wall for sometime. Peter Costelloe was very prominent in society in Northern Calif and Southern Oregon, He owned land, was a census taker, a post master, and a teacher...I do wish the rest of his family had followed suit!
